From 6e50336f47ed6fe957ddb423e5873a66f438fc48 Mon Sep 17 00:00:00 2001 From: Joe Banks Date: Thu, 13 Jun 2024 21:14:45 +0100 Subject: Update Loki config with new compactor preferences for retention modes * `retention_enabled`: enable retention mode within the compactor * `delete_request_store`: store deletion requests within the s3 cluster that is also used to house log chunks * `delete_request_cancel_period`: do not exercise log deletion instructions until at least one hour has passed to prevent accidental deletion --- kubernetes/namespaces/loki/loki_values.yml |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) (limited to 'kubernetes/namespaces') diff --git a/kubernetes/namespaces/loki/loki_values.yml b/kubernetes/namespaces/loki/loki_values.yml index 5d016b2..eab60bc 100644 --- a/kubernetes/namespaces/loki/loki_values.yml +++ b/kubernetes/namespaces/loki/loki_values.yml @@ -24,8 +24,13 @@ loki: storage: type: s3 - # Enable volume querying endpoint (for Grafana Explore Logs) + compactor: + retention_enabled: true + delete_request_store: s3 + delete_request_cancel_period: 1h + limits_config: + # Enable volume querying endpoint (for Grafana Explore Logs) volume_enabled: true singleBinary: -- cgit v1.2.3